For anyone who's ever wanted to step into the heart of Google's world, the Google Store Mountain View is more than just a retail spot—it's an experience. Located right in the heart of Silicon Valley, this store is part of the Google Visitor Experience at 2000 North Shoreline Blvd, Mountain View, CA 94043. Whether you're a tech enthusiast, a curious traveler, or simply looking for a unique place to visit, this store has something to offer everyone.

From the moment you walk in, you're greeted by the latest gadgets made by Google—Pixel phones, Nest devices, Fitbit wearables, Pixelbooks, and more. But it's not just about shopping. The Google Store Mountain View is designed to connect people through community events, art installations, and a cozy café where you can sit back, relax, and soak in the vibe.

What Makes the Google Store Mountain View Unique?

Unlike traditional retail stores, the Google Store Mountain View blends shopping, learning, and community engagement into one seamless experience. It’s not just a place to buy gadgets; it’s a space designed for interaction. You can try out the latest devices, get help from knowledgeable staff, and even see how local artists are featured in the space.

One of the standout features is the Google Visitor Experience, which includes the store, a café, and a community area. The whole space was built with the idea that technology should bring people together—not just connect us digitally, but also in real life.

Explore the Latest Google Products

When you walk into the Google Store Mountain View, you're stepping into a showcase of innovation. Here’s a peek at what’s available:

  • Pixel Phones: From the Pixel 9 and Pixel 9 Pro to the Pixel 9 Pro Fold, you can get your hands on the latest smartphones Google has to offer.
  • Wearables: Try out the Pixel Watch 3 and Fitbit devices to see which fits your lifestyle best.
  • Home Tech: Nest thermostats, doorbells, and smart speakers are all on display, so you can see how they work in real time.
  • Entertainment: The Google TV Streamer is available for testing, letting you experience the future of home entertainment.
  • Laptops: Pixelbooks are set up for browsing, making it easy to test performance and usability before buying.

You don’t just have to take our word for it—see, touch, and experience everything firsthand. The store is designed to help you understand the tech before you take it home.

Where Exactly Is It Located?

The Google Store Mountain View is nestled inside the Google Visitor Experience at 2000 North Shoreline Blvd, Mountain View, CA 94043. It's right near the Googleplex, Google’s main campus, which makes it a natural stop for anyone on a Silicon Valley tech tour.

If you’re not local, getting there is pretty straightforward. You can use Google Maps to plan your route, check store hours, and even explore the building through Street View. It’s also part of a larger space that includes public art installations and event areas, so there's always something new to discover.

Beyond Shopping: The Visitor Experience

Shopping isn’t the only draw at the Google Store Mountain View. The space is designed to foster connection and curiosity. Here’s what else you can expect:

  • Community Events: Workshops, talks, and local maker showcases are regularly held here. It’s a great way to meet like-minded people and learn something new.
  • Café & Hangout Areas: The on-site café is open to the public and offers coffee, snacks, and a welcoming atmosphere.
  • Art Installations: Google often partners with local artists to display creative works, making the space feel alive and ever-changing.
  • Interactive Displays: You can test out new AI tools, explore Google’s innovations, and get a behind-the-scenes look at how tech is developed.

So, even if you’re not in the market for a new phone, this is still a place worth checking out. It’s a reflection of what Google stands for—innovation, community, and creativity.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I visit the Google Store Mountain View without an appointment?

Absolutely! The store is open to the public during regular business hours. No appointment is needed to browse or make a purchase.

Are there other Google Store locations?

Yes, Google has stores in other cities like New York (Chelsea and Williamsburg), Boston (Newbury Street), Oakbrook (Illinois), and Santa Monica (California). But the Mountain View location is the only one directly tied to the Google Visitor Experience.

Can I return items bought at the Google Store Mountain View?

Yes, returns are accepted within the standard Google Store return policy. Just make sure to keep your receipt and original packaging if you plan to return something.
